Prometheus Bound
Prometheus Bound is an ancient Greek tragedy traditionally attributed to Aeschylus, although its authorship has been disputed by modern scholars. The play depicts Prometheus fastened to a remote rock as punishment from Zeus after aiding humanity, especially by giving humans fire and knowledge. Twelfth Night
Twelfth Night is a comedy by William Shakespeare, generally dated to around 1601 or 1602 and set in the fictional land of Illyria. After a shipwreck separates Viola from her twin brother Sebastian, she disguises herself as a young man and enters the service of Duke Orsino, producing a chain of mistaken identities and romantic entanglements.
